PokerStars started it’s annual Spring Championship of Online Poker (SCOOP) event for 2010 and this year there was badugi at three different levels. A $16.50 (L), $162.00 (M) and the $1575.00 (H) championship. PokerStars posted $150,000.00 in guaranteed money across the three events but over 2800 entries made sure that each tourney had more than the minimum guarantee in each prize pool!
All three tournaments ran right about 14 hours making it a grueling run for anyone not prepared to go the long haul. Here are the top three finishers in each event.
SCOOP-04-H $1575.00 FL Badugi $103,500 total prize pool
gibralter11 $28,203.75
arctarus $19,147.50
playitsafe $14,490.00
SCOOP-04-M $162.00 FL Badugi $54,450.00 total prize pool
GeorgeDanzer $10,345.70 – George is a PokerStars Pro(PSPro) – best badugi finish PSPro
biurtyj $ 7,623.00
Dr dakon $ 5,717.25
SCOOP-04-L $16.50 FL Badugi $36,120.00 total prize pool
hellhound $6,142.14
plutoman20 $4,334.40
Kinderboy $3,250.80
